Transaction f51fcf738fd754d35d96a2b439809e5df33f66c8d41ac99957f79cff4269435e
1 Input
1 Output
-
f51fcf738fd754d35d96a2b439809e5df33f66c8d41ac99957f79cff4269435e:0
- value
- 135938
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80faaf2230574d66244a324be97bfd7dcdf719fd OP_EQUAL
- address
- 3DSziwE6JxE8xmb9XXy3AB4KAt3oDBNZPF